AC to 24VDC Power Supply A Comprehensive Guide

In today’s world of electronics and automation, converting alternating current (AC) to direct current (DC) is a fundamental process. One common requirement is converting AC to a 24VDC power supply, which is widely used in industrial control systems, telecommunications, and various electronic devices. This article provides an overview of AC to 24VDC power supplies, their importance, working principles, types, applications, and key considerations for selecting the right power supply.

What is an AC to 24VDC Power Supply?

An AC to 24VDC power supply is a device that converts the standard AC voltage from the power grid (typically 110V or 220V) into a stable 24 volts direct current (DC). This conversion is essential because many electronic devices and control systems require low-voltage DC power for safe and efficient operation.

Importance of 24VDC Power Supplies

The 24VDC power supply is a standard voltage in many industrial and automation applications due to its balance of safety and efficiency. It is low enough to reduce the risk of electrical shock but high enough to power a wide range of devices including sensors, relays, controllers, and actuators.

How Does an AC to 24VDC Power Supply Work?

The conversion process typically involves several stages:

Step-down Transformer: Reduces the high voltage AC to a lower AC voltage.

Rectifier: Converts AC voltage to pulsating DC voltage using diodes.

Filtering: Smooths the pulsating DC into a more constant DC voltage using capacitors.

Regulation: Maintains a stable output voltage despite variations in input voltage or load conditions, often using voltage regulators or switching circuits.

Types of AC to 24VDC Power Supplies

Linear Power Supplies: Use a transformer and linear regulator to provide clean and stable DC output. They are simple but less efficient and bulkier.

Switching Power Supplies (SMPS): Use high-frequency switching to convert power efficiently. These are compact, lightweight, and widely used in modern applications.

DIN Rail Power Supplies: Designed for industrial environments, these are compact and mount easily on DIN rails inside control panels.

Enclosed Power Supplies: Provide protection against dust and moisture, suitable for harsh environments.

Key Applications of 24VDC Power Supplies

Industrial Automation: Powering PLCs, sensors, and actuators.

Telecommunications: Providing power to communication devices and network equipment.

Security Systems: Supplying power to cameras, alarms, and access control systems.

LED Lighting: Driving LED strips and lighting fixtures.

Control Panels: Integral in control systems for machinery and equipment.

Factors to Consider When Choosing an AC to 24VDC Power Supply

Output Current Rating: Ensure the power supply can deliver adequate current for all connected devices.

Voltage Stability: Look for regulated power supplies that maintain consistent voltage.

Efficiency: Higher efficiency means less heat generation and energy savings.

Size and Mounting: Depending on the application, choose between compact or panel-mounted units.

Protection Features: Overvoltage, overload, short circuit, and thermal protection enhance reliability.

Certifications and Compliance: Ensure the power supply meets relevant safety and quality standards.

Advantages of Using a Dedicated 24VDC Power Supply

Using a dedicated AC to 24VDC power supply ensures reliable operation of equipment, reduces the risk of damage from voltage fluctuations, and improves overall system performance. It also simplifies wiring and maintenance by providing a standardized power source.

An AC to 24VDC power supply plays a crucial role in powering a wide array of electronic and industrial devices. Understanding its working principles, types, applications, and selection criteria helps in choosing the right power supply for your needs. Whether for industrial automation, telecommunications, or security systems, a reliable 24VDC power supply ensures stable and efficient operation, making it an indispensable component in modern electronic systems.
